Raffia (Hula Skirts)
Raffia is a long, fibrous palm leaf that takes on a grassy look when dried. Raffia strands are joined together with a strand of rope that acts as the waistband of a hula skirt. Raffia is used to make hula skirts, mats, and other tropical looking products.
Raffia hula skirts are very popular at luau parties and other tropical events. Raffia is an organic material and has also been processed in long strands and used as ribbon and gift ties.
These skirts come in many widths so you can get the right size for each of your guests, whether those guests are kids or adults. In addition to having hula skirt width raffia, you can also find table skirts that look and act like hula skirts, but are much wider to be able to go around a table.
These skirts are, as we previously stated, created from dried grass types of materials, so any party planner will want to think long and hard about the placement of tiki torches and other flame based party supplies that are used during outdoor celebrations.
